It was a sci-fi joke, GTR.

"Xenophobia," strictly speaking (xeno, strange; phobia, fear), means a "fear of strangers or foreigners" or "a strong antipathy or aversion to strangers or foreigners." "Anthropophobia," strictly speaking (from anthropos, meaning "human, man"), means "a profound fear of human beings or human society." "Homophobia" means "fear, dislike or hatred of homosexuals." (Sources: Wiktionary)

In a science-fiction context, "xenophobia" is often broadened to include alien (non-human) species and is often the focus of anthropocentric (human-focused) star-states. I was drawing a deliberate comparison between this and "anthropophobia." I know "misanthropy" (miseo anthropos) is largely applicable, as well, but was not the word I meant in the context of my comparison. ;P
